Snowflake is signaling a major shift in enterprise artificial intelligence, moving beyond simple chatbots toward systems that can act on behalf of a business. By 2026, the focus will transition to Agentic AI—autonomous systems capable of making decisions and executing tasks—within sectors like retail and healthcare. These agents are not just summarizing text; they are managing supply chains and coordinating patient care by accessing a unified Data Estate that dissolves the barriers between departments (Data Silo).
In manufacturing and energy, the challenge has long been the separation of traditional office software and factory floor hardware (Operational Technology (OT)). Snowflake’s roadmap emphasizes the integration of these streams, allowing AI to analyze real-time data from machines alongside financial records. This convergence enables smarter decision-making and improved reliability. For energy companies, this means using sensor data to predict maintenance needs before failures occur, significantly reducing operational costs and downtime.
The transition to "agentic commerce" represents a fundamental change in the consumer experience. Instead of just searching for products, consumers will interact with AI that understands preferences and manages the entire buying journey. By ensuring data interoperability—the ability for different systems to work together seamlessly—Snowflake aims to transform data into a strategic asset that generates measurable financial returns and accelerates business transformation across global markets.
